|
|
|||||
Регистрация: Jun 2012
Сообщений: 40
|
Не работает trace() в FD
Не работает trace() в FD
К примеру тривиальный код: package { public class Main { public function Main():void { } internal var one:uint = 1; internal var two:uint = one + one; trace(two); } } Цитата:
Добавлено через 47 минут Вот эта ошибка в FlashDebugger TypeError: Error #2023: Для связи с корневым объектом класс Main$ должен наследоваться от Sprite. |
|
|||||
Все правильно. Документ-класс должен наследоваться от Sprite или его производных. Команды пишут внутри методов.
И кстати, для обсуждения кода есть ас3-раздел
__________________
Ну все, теперь Забава м-о-я. Гы-гы, а корабль мой! |
|
|||||
Регистрация: Jun 2012
Сообщений: 40
|
trace() - это же метод?
а метод из тела класса тоже нельзя вызывать? |
|
|||||
Из тела класса вы можете вызывать только статические методы класса.
__________________
9 из 10 голосов в моей голове сказали наркотикам "НЕТ" Мои ачивки: художник-паразит. |
|
|||||
Цитата:
Можно статический, как сказал ChuwY, но на практике такие ситуации встречаются крайне редко, да и вообще, они бессмысленны, в общем-то |
Часовой пояс GMT +4, время: 22:14. |
|
« Предыдущая тема | Следующая тема » |
|
|